Widespread idea concerning rate limitations on Aussie roadways broken: ‘People do not know’


When Australian councils introduce they’re taking into consideration decreasing rate limitations in locations with high pedestrian task, there’s typically prompt reaction from the general public.

Many individuals, while concurring much more requires to be done to reduce roadway injury, say it should not come with the price of enhancing blockage, which they state can occur as an outcome of reduced rates.

In current times, many city governments throughout the nation have actually decreased limitations in locations prominent with pedestrians, bikers and youngsters, in a quote to boost safety and security. The City of Yarra council in Melbourne, as an example, decreased neighborhood limitations to 30 kilometres per hour, around numerous prominent suburban areas consisting of Fitzroy and Collingwood, simply this month.

With the nation’s populace progressively expanding, some state slower rates will just contribute to the trouble. But according to Dr Ingrid Johnston, CHIEF EXECUTIVE OFFICER of the Australasian College of Road Safety (ACRS), that just isn’t the instance.

Speaking to Yahoo, Johnston disproved this usual false impression and stated the reality that the reduced rates suggest greater opportunities of survival in accidents.

“We know very clearly that to avoid people being killed or seriously injured in a crash, or better still, to avoid the crash happening in the first place, you need to be controlling the amount of energy which is in that crash,” she stated.

“We know that if a vehicle collides with the pedestrian, then if that vehicle is going at any more than about 30 kilometres per hour, that pedestrian’s chances of survival plummet. And actually, if you’ve got reasonably heavy traffic, and if you slow that traffic down, it can travel more smoothly overall — and that’s actually more efficient.”

Infrastructure Victoria president Dr Jonathan Spear mentioned the reality that a pedestrian struck by a cars and truck taking a trip at 50km/h has an 85 percent possibility of passing away. However, at 30km/h, the threat goes down to 10 percent, he stated.

According to Transport Accident Commission information, 48 pedestrians and 12 bikers shed their lives in roadway mishaps in the state in 2015– grim numbers mirrored throughout the nation. Older individuals remain to encounter a greater threat of deadly website traffic mishaps, while roadway injury continues to be a leading reason of fatality for youngsters aged one to 14.

Slowing down website traffic can minimize stop-and-go driving, which consequently reduces gas usage and discharges. It additionally guarantees lorries relocate at a consistent, regular speed, making the trip much safer and minimizing deterioration on both lorries and roadway framework.

While it might appear disadvantageous, Johnston explained that this method really brings about much faster take a trip times on the whole. “When you look at the difference in travel times, it’s usually only a matter of seconds—something that isn’t consequential, but it feels counterintuitive, so people don’t realise the benefits,” she stated.

Johnston stressed that throughout the nation, individuals of any ages stroll to college, parks, stores, and bike to function, developing a mix of website traffic. In these locations, it’s necessary to prioritise safety and security for everybody, not simply vehicle drivers. “We’ve built our system on cars,” she stated.

“In new suburbs, roads are the first thing to be constructed — if you’re lucky, there might be footpaths, but rarely bike paths, bus stops, or train stations. We design for cars, and that’s what we need to stop doing, because we don’t only and always travel in them.”
